WebAn atom, for instance, is typically 10 −10 metre across, yet almost all of the size of the atom is unoccupied “empty” space available to the point-charge electrons surrounding the nucleus. The distance across an atomic nucleus of average size is roughly 10 −14 metre—only 1 / 10,000 the diameter of the atom. WebA property closely related to an atom’s mass number is its atomic mass. A typical atom size is around 100 picometers or about one ten-billionth of a meter. Most of the volume is empty space, with regions in which electrons may be found. The atomic radius of a chemical element is a measure of the size of its atom, usually the mean or typical distance from the center of the nucleus to the outermost isolated electron. Since the boundary is not a well-defined physical entity, there are various non-equivalent definitions of atomic radius. Four widely used definitions of atomic radius are: Van der Waals radius, ionic radius, metallic radius and covalent radius. WebThe size of an atom can be estimated by measuring the distance between adjacent atoms in a covalent compound. The covalent radius of a chlorine atom, for example, is half the distance between the nuclei of the atoms in … WebThe atom is about 10–10 meters (or 10–8 centimeters) in size. No, this isn't a mistake. First, there's less DNA in a sperm cell than there is in a non-reproductive cell such as a skin cell. Second, the DNA in a sperm cell is super-condensed and compacted into a highly dense form.
